The CI portion was pulled from the registry as part number R0051. This hybrid promoter uses the LsrA promoter that is capable of being repressed by LsrR - induction can occur with phospho-AI-2. Binding sites for cI repressor also occur. As a result the promoter is off in the absence of AI-2 and on in the presence of AI-2, but always off in the presence of cI. false false _191_ 0 3129 9 It's complicated false The promoter region for LsrA should remain unaltered while cI binding sites (OR1 and OR2) are introduced downstream. The OR2 sites with cI bound should not allow transcription. The cI binding sites have a natural 6 bp spacer between them. It would be desirable to position the cI binding sites immediately downstream of the -10 region of the LsrA promoter. The right promoter gives weak constitutive expression of downstream genes.This expression is up-regulated by the action of the Lux repressor, LuxR. Two molecules of LuxR protein form a complex with two molecules the signalling compound HSL. This complex binds to a palindromic site on the promoter, increasing the rate of transcription.</p> false false _1_ 0 24 7 In stock false <P> <P>An LVA tail (sequence: AANDENYALVA) was added to increase protein degradation. . <P> true Vinay S Mahajan, Voichita D.
